Accounts Payable Specialist I-Tonkawa-Full Time

Northern Oklahoma College

Job Description

SUMMARY: Reporting to the Director of Purchasing/Accounts Payable the Accounts Payable Specialist I is responsible for all aspects associated with the processing of invoices for claims and checks in the Jenzabar system, submission into the state system, and archiving into the document imaging system.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include:

  • Process invoices including data entry, obtaining proper signatures and coding
  • Claim and check printing
  • Disbursing payments with proper documentation to vendors
  • Process monthly recharge invoices for printing, copying, travel, postage & bookstore charges
  • Reconcile vendor statements to paid invoices
  • Scan and index documents to document imaging electronic storage
  • Assist with purchase orders
  • Maintain Credit Card Log
  • Print invoices received at accountspayable@noc.edu and obtain a signature on invoices to verify receipt of product or service
  • Assist Director in all area of department functions including but not limited to attending meeting/conferences, preparing reports and requested documents, and educating employees on guidelines and procedures
  • Compile and maintain position manual
  • All other duties assigned
